Construction and Technology: What's Under the Hood?

Beneath their classic exterior, the Ilynx Master Imperial Golf Clubs incorporate some modern technologies aimed at enhancing performance. While they may not be packed with the latest cutting-edge innovations, they do feature thoughtful design elements that contribute to their playability. The clubheads are typically made from high-quality stainless steel, known for its durability and consistent performance. Some models may also incorporate tungsten weighting in the sole to lower the center of gravity (CG) and improve launch conditions.

The shafts are another critical component of any golf club, and the Ilynx Master Imperial Golf Clubs offer a variety of options to suit different swing types and preferences. You can typically choose from steel or graphite shafts, with varying flexes to match your swing speed. Steel shafts provide a more traditional feel and are often preferred by golfers who prioritize control and accuracy. Graphite shafts, on the other hand, are lighter and can help generate more clubhead speed, resulting in increased distance. The choice between steel and graphite ultimately depends on your individual needs and preferences.

The construction of the clubface is also worth noting. Many models feature a variable thickness face, which helps to expand the sweet spot and improve forgiveness on off-center hits. This means that even if you don't strike the ball perfectly, you'll still get reasonably good distance and accuracy.
